3.What is Nestlé’s policy on the personal data of children?

We believe it is extremely important to protect the privacy of children accessing the Internet and encourage parents or guardians to spend time with them to participate in and manage their online activities .
Make sure that your children do not give out your personal data on the Internet without first asking your permission.
On some of our websites (in particular our e-commerce sites) the creation of an account is reserved for adults.
We do not collect personal data from children under the age of 13. If we become aware that we have accidentally collected personal data from children under the age of 13, we delete it from our databases as soon as we become aware of it.
The only exception is the collection of personal data from children under 13 directly through a parent or guardian, with their explicit consent.
You can at any time check, modify, delete your child’s personal data. You can also request the deletion of data relating to your child by sending the request by post to the address given in the contacts indicated in Question No. 8 – “Whatare your rights and how can you exercise them?””.

6. How long will your personal data be kept?

Your personal data will be kept by Nestlé only for the time that is reasonably necessary for the purposes described in this Policy. The criteria we use to determine the retention periods for your personal data are as follows:
has. Nestlé will keep your personal data in a form by which you can be identified for the duration of your participation in one or more of our loyalty programs, or for the duration of your membership in one of our online services. They may then be kept and processed for 3 years following the last contact from you, to allow us to send you marketing or commercial solicitations.
b.Your personal data may however be kept for longer under specific legal obligations or with regard to applicable legal limitation periods. By way of example, the data will be retained for:

* 6 years for tax documents;
* 10 years for accounting documents;
* Throughout the duration of the litigation and until exhaustion of the means of appeal.

c. Personal data used to provide you with a personalized experience (see Question 4 – “Howdo we use your personal data?” for more details) will be retained for the period permitted by applicable law.
Beyond the retention periods mentioned above, your personal data will either be securely deleted from all Nestlé databases or anonymized.

7. How does Nestlé store and/or transfer your personal data?

We use all the necessary technical and organizational measures to guarantee the confidentiality and security of your personal data. Please note, however, that these measures do not apply to the information you choose to share in public spaces, in particular on third-party social networks.

Persons having access to your personal data:your personal data will be processed by our staff or our dedicated service providers, and only for the purposes which were described to you when your personal data was collected (for example, our staff in charge of questions relating to consumer services or customer relations will only have access to your file corresponding to this purpose).
Measures taken in operating environments:We store your personal data in operating environments where appropriate security measures are implemented to prevent unauthorized access. We comply with applicable standards to protect your personal data. Unfortunately, the transmission of information via the internet cannot be completely secure, and although we will do our best to protect your personal data, we cannot guarantee the security of your data during transmission via our websites or applications. .
What we expect from you: you too have an essential role to play in guaranteeing the security of your personal data. When creating an online account, be sure to choose a password that is hard to guess and never reveal your password to anyone. You are responsible for keeping this password confidential and you are responsible for any use you make of your account. If you use a shared or public computer, make sure that the option to remember login ID, email address or password is never checked, and always log out of your counts every time you step away from the computer.
Transfer of your personal data:the storage and processing of your personal data requires that your personal data be, at one time or another, transferred to and stored in a country other than that in which you reside, in particular to Switzerland. , Luxembourg, Germany, Portugal, Spain. We are also likely to transfer your personal data to countries outside the European Economic Area (EEA), for example to other legal entities of the groupNestlé or ad hoc partners, including to countries whose personal data protection standards differ from those applied in the EEA. In this case, we (i) have put in place “standard contractual clauses” approved by the European Commission to protect your personal data (and you have the right to ask us for a copy of these clauses, by contacting us at the contact details indicated below -after) and/or we (ii) will rely on your consent.
